                          GALVESTON, TX (KTRK) -- A search is underway for a missing swimmer believed to have drowned on Galveston's beach.

                          According to the Galveston Beach Patrol, around 1:15pm, a group of young people -- three women and one man -- from the Houston area were out in the water off the seawall near 45th Street. The life guard thought the swimmers were a little far out, although they were still within the legal swimming limits.

                          The life guard had entered the water to warn the swimmers when they began to struggle and yelled for help. A bystander witnessed the scene and was able to rescue two victims while the life guard saved one. The witness says the 21-year-old male victim was spotted face down, though no one actually saw him go under.

                          The Coast Guard assisted with the rescue effort with a boat and helicopter.

                          The beach patrol says they are now conducting the situation as a drowning victim recovery effort.
